In this, small circular spots first emerge on the leaves. .White Powdery Mildew on Begonia leaves is caused by a plant fungal disease called Odium begoniae. This fungus spreads over the leaves of the plants and is identifiable by a film of thin white powder which can .

Excessive humidity is the ideal condition for the causing of powdery mildew. Usually, white spots on the leaves mean you are dealing with powdery mildew. . A begonia with powdery mildew will have white, powdery or thread-like growths on the top surface of leaves. The fungus may additionally cover stems or . Powdery Mildew. To treat powdery mildew, remove any affected leaves or stems and dispose of them in the trash. Avoid getting water on the leaves of your .

Powdery Mildew: This fungal disease can cause a white or gray powdery coating on leaves, stems, and flowers. It can also cause brown spots on leaves. The disease is spread by spores and thrives in warm, humid conditions. How to care for begonia maculata: Polka dot begonia (Wightii) needs well-draining soil, and the pot should be in bright, indirect light. The soil should be slightly dry before watering, and humidity levels should be high—over 45%—and the temperature between 65°F and 86°F (18°C – 30°C). For best results, feed every two to four weeks . The begonia maculata is commonly known as the polka dot begonia because of the unique silver polka dots on its leaves. The leaves are an olive green with crimson red undersides. Once the plant reaches maturity, it blooms bell-shaped white flowers (sometimes they are red). Its stems look kind of like bamboo, too.Begonia maculata ‘Medora’: Small medium-green leaves covered with silver spots of different sizes and clusters of bright pink flowers. How to Water Angel Wing Begonia Indoor Plants. Water an angel wing begonia as often enough to keep the soil moist but not soggy. The best way to water the begonia is to wait until the top 1” to 2” (2.5 – 5 cm) of soil is dry. Then thoroughly drench the soil until the water pours out the pot’s drainage holes. In order for the white begonia to retain its beautiful appearance, the plant needs to be pruned. When this is not done, then the flower stretches, the leaves become smaller, and so on. When the flower reaches a height of 12-15 inches, it is necessary to cut off its top. This way you can achieve the formation of a lush bush.
